AILO Receives Award!

The first FAWCO (Federation of American Women’s Clubs Overseas) Target Program has been completed. As a result of AILO’s contribution, we have been awarded the Platinum Medallion for our level of achievement. This first FAWCO Target Program raised over $135,000 by various clubs, their members and friends. All of the money has been donated to Tabitha-Wells for Cambodia to build family wells, allowing access to clean water to over 1500 families, with an additional $27,000 raised by clubs for other water projects worldwide.

Stop The Violence

On February 14th, the Global Theatre’s Creative Campus along with The U.S. Consulate and The Robert Kennedy Center will organize a FLASH MOB in Piazza della Repubblica beginning at 3:00pm.

This is part of the global movement to bring attention to the growing issue of Violence Against Women. Over 13,000 organizations will participate and we feel it is important that AILO has a voice in this too!
